Current Stock Performance and Market Context

The latest data shows that Northern Spirits Ltd has underperformed consistently against the benchmark indices over the past three years. The stock’s one-year return of -32.10% contrasts sharply with broader market gains, highlighting its relative weakness. Additionally, the company’s year-to-date return stands at -18.69%, reinforcing the negative trend.

One notable concern is the high level of promoter share pledging, which currently stands at 44.8%. In volatile or falling markets, such a high proportion of pledged shares can exert additional downward pressure on the stock price, as promoters may be forced to liquidate holdings to meet margin calls. This factor adds to the risk profile of the stock and is a critical consideration for investors evaluating Northern Spirits Ltd.

Furthermore, the company reported flat results in December 2025, indicating no significant improvement in operational or financial performance during the most recent quarter. This lack of growth momentum further supports the cautious Sell rating.
